Output 21e704f116434f63398bdffd3571f1dd3d4c6c983ea75e32a93ca389258debde:0

value
17344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ad186c6c7a739fad019fdc3a0fad80f019ac0d7 OP_EQUAL
address
32gDgci2LoUzgFKMgoJL6jxGiPE4oDKtHQ
transaction
21e704f116434f63398bdffd3571f1dd3d4c6c983ea75e32a93ca389258debde
spent
true